一种能够保护信息的截图方法、系统及智能终端技术方案

技术编号:26504171 阅读:15 留言:0更新日期:2020-11-27 15:31
本发明专利技术提供一种能够保护信息的截图方法、系统及智能终端,本发明专利技术能够保护信息的截图方法包括:用户下达截图指令;智能终端接收截图指令;智能终端获取当前屏幕显示的界面信息,生成界面信息文件;智能终端在显示界面构建信息保护提示框;用户在信息保护提示框中下达信息保护指令;智能终端执行用户下达的信息保护指令,对目标信息进行保护处理;智能终端根据信息保护处理后的界面信息文件,生成截图图片。本发明专利技术在通过对分割后得到的包含目标文字和目标图片的子区域集合进行隐藏操作,生成截图图片,操作简单,方便实用,准确性高,可以对屏幕界面中的任意目标对象进行信息保护操作并截图,广泛适用于目前市场上的智能终端。

【技术实现步骤摘要】
一种能够保护信息的截图方法、系统及智能终端
本专利技术涉及互联网
,具体涉及一种能够保护信息的截图方法、系统,及包括所述系统的智能终端。
技术介绍
智能终端在使用过程中,截图功能是用户不可避免要使用到的,目前,市场上的智能终端均可以实现屏幕的全屏和部分屏幕截图功能,对于需要进行信息保护的隐私内容,通常采用手动方式对截图得到的图片中需要隐藏的隐私信息一一进行涂黑或马赛克模糊处理,用户实际操作起来不方便,步骤繁琐,准确性差。另外,针对信息保护的截图现在还包括如下几种已公开的方法:在用户想要隐藏一完整内容时,在显示区域上执行任意的区域选取操作,该任意的区域选取操作可以不精确地选择出包括完整内容的区域,之后,确定显示有初选内容所涉及内容部分的完整内容的目标区域,对该目标区域执行内容隐藏操作,但是此方式过程复杂。通过标识控件选择控件的方式确定截图区域,或构建与屏幕所有控件对应的展示界面,通过点击来移除不希望截取的控件视图。此方式对屏幕界面本来的控件布局信息有要求,若控件布局信息中的单个视图控件包含很多文字对象或图片对象,此时,对其中的某个文字对象或图片对象进行隐藏时,只能移除包含所述文字对象或图片对象的整个视图控件信息,因此截图效果不好。采用不同图层间覆盖的方式进行信息隐藏,但是此方式不适用于目前的计算机设备,目前的计算机设备不具备将屏幕界面信息中的所有对象划分为多个图层的能力。
技术实现思路
为解决现有技术中的问题,本专利技术提供一种能够保护信息的截图方法、系统,及包括所述系统的智能终端,通过对分割后得到的目标文字和目标图片的子区域集合进行隐藏操作,生成截图图片,操作简单,方便实用,准确性高,可以对屏幕界面中的任意目标对象进行信息保护操作并截图,广泛适用于目前市场上的智能终端。本专利技术的一种能够保护信息的截图方法包括如下步骤:步骤1:智能终端获取用户下达的截图指令;步骤2:智能终端获取当前屏幕显示的界面信息,生成界面信息文件;步骤3:智能终端构建信息保护提示框并在显示界面显示;步骤4:获取用户在信息保护提示框中下达的信息保护指令;步骤5:智能终端执行用户下达的信息保护指令,对目标信息进行保护处理;步骤6:智能终端根据信息保护处理后的界面信息文件,生成截图图片。本专利技术作进一步改进,在所述步骤3中,所述信息保护提示框包括文字信息保护输入框和图片信息保护选择框。本专利技术作进一步改进,在所述步骤3中,所述信息保护提示框还包括不需要进行信息保护的选项框。本专利技术作进一步改进,在所述步骤4中,所述信息保护指令包括文字信息保护指令和图片信息保护指令。本专利技术作进一步改进,在所述步骤5中,当用户下达的信息保护指令为文字和/或图片信息保护指令时,还包括以下步骤:步骤501:智能终端识别文字和/或图片信息保护指令中的目标文字和/或图片;步骤502:智能终端从所述界面信息文件中提取文字和/或图片信息,并检测所述文字和/或图片信息中是否包含所述目标文字和/或图片;步骤503:当所述文字和/或图片信息包含所述目标文字和/或图片时,智能终端确定并提取出包含所述目标文字和/或图片的文字和/或图片窗口和混合窗口;步骤504:设定宽度n,n为正整数,将包含所述目标文字和/或图片的文字和/或图片窗口和混合窗口分别进行等面积划分,得到多个一级子区域;步骤505:从所述多个一级子区域中提取包含所述目标文字和/或图片的一级子区域集合;步骤506:检测所述子区域集合中是否存在包含除所述目标文字和/或图片以外的其他特征信息的区域;步骤507:当所述子区域集合中存在包含除所述目标文字和/或图片以外的其他特征信息的区域时,设定宽度m,m≤n/2,将包含除所述目标文字和/或图片以外的其他特征信息的区域进行等面积划分得到多个二级子区域;步骤508:从所述多个二级子区域中提取包含所述目标文字和/或图片的二级子区域集合;步骤509:重复步骤506-508,直至检测到所述子区域集合中不存在包含除所述目标文字和/或图片以外的其他特征信息的区域;步骤510:对包含所述目标文字和/或图片且不包含除所述目标文字和/或图片以外的其他特征信息的区域集合执行隐藏操作,然后执行步骤6。本专利技术作进一步改进,在所述步骤503中,当所述文字和/或图片信息不包含所述目标文字和/或图片时,不再对界面信息文件进行处理,直接生成截图图片。本专利技术作进一步改进,在所述步骤506中,当检测所述子区域集合中不存在包含除所述目标文字和/或图片以外的其他特征信息的区域时,执行步骤510。本专利技术还提供一种实现上述的能够保护信息的截图方法的系统,包括:截图指令获取模块:用于获取用户下达的截图指令;第一处理模块:用于获取当前屏幕显示的界面信息,生成界面信息文件;构建显示模块:用于构建信息保护提示框并在显示界面显示;保护指令获取模块:用于获取用户在信息保护提示框中下达的信息保护指令;第二处理模块:用于执行用户下达的信息保护指令,对目标信息进行保护处理;截图图片生成模块:用于根据信息保护处理后的界面信息文件,生成截图图片。本专利技术作进一步改进,所述第二处理模块包括:保护指令识别子模块:用于识别用户在信息保护提示框中下达的信息保护指令;界面信息提取子模块,用于从界面信息文件的文字窗口、图片窗口和混合窗口中提取文字信息和图片信息;第一检测子模块,用于检测从界面信息文件中提取的文字信息和图片信息是否包含目标文字和目标图片,确定并提取出包含目标文字和目标图片的文字窗口、图片窗口和混合窗口;设定子模块,用于设定对包含目标文字和目标图片的文字窗口、图片窗口和混合窗口进行等面积划分的宽度,还用于设定对包含除目标文字和目标图片以外的其他特征信息的区域进行等面积划分的宽度;划分子模块,用于将包含目标文字和目标图片的文字窗口、图片窗口和混合窗口进行等面积划分得到多个一级子区域,还用于将包含除目标文字和目标图片以外的其他特征信息的区域进行等面积划分得到多个二级子区域;目标信息提取子模块,用于从多个一级子区域中提取包含目标文字和目标图片的一级子区域集合,还用于从多个二级子区域中提取包含目标文字和目标图片的二级子区域集合;第二检测子模块,用于检测目标信息提取模块提取的子区域集合中是否存在包含除目标文字和目标图片以外的其他特征信息的子区域;隐藏子模块,用于对所有包含目标文字和目标图片且不包含除目标文字和目标图片以外的其他特征信息的子区域集合执行隐藏操作。本专利技术还提供一种设有上述系统的智能终端,包括:处理器,用于接收屏幕截图指令,获取当前屏幕显示的界面信息并生成界面信息文件,也用于执行用户对界面信息的保护指令,生成截图图片;存储器,用于存储处理器可执行的指令和计算机程序;显示屏,用于显示界面信息和截图图片。本发本文档来自技高网...

【技术保护点】
1.一种能够保护信息的截图方法,其特征在于,包括如下步骤:/n步骤1:智能终端获取用户下达的截图指令;/n步骤2:智能终端获取当前屏幕显示的界面信息,生成界面信息文件;/n步骤3:智能终端构建信息保护提示框并在显示界面显示;/n步骤4:获取用户在信息保护提示框中下达的信息保护指令;/n步骤5:智能终端执行用户下达的信息保护指令,对目标信息进行保护处理;/n步骤6:智能终端根据信息保护处理后的界面信息文件,生成截图图片。/n

【技术特征摘要】
1.一种能够保护信息的截图方法,其特征在于,包括如下步骤:
步骤1:智能终端获取用户下达的截图指令;
步骤2:智能终端获取当前屏幕显示的界面信息,生成界面信息文件;
步骤3:智能终端构建信息保护提示框并在显示界面显示;
步骤4:获取用户在信息保护提示框中下达的信息保护指令;
步骤5:智能终端执行用户下达的信息保护指令,对目标信息进行保护处理;
步骤6:智能终端根据信息保护处理后的界面信息文件,生成截图图片。


2.如权利要求1所述的能够保护信息的截图方法,其特征在于,在所述步骤3中,所述信息保护提示框包括文字信息保护输入框和图片信息保护选择框。


3.如权利要求2所述的能够保护信息的截图方法,其特征在于,在所述步骤3中,所述信息保护提示框还包括不需要进行信息保护的选项框。


4.如权利要求3所述的能够保护信息的截图方法,其特征在于,在所述步骤4中,所述信息保护指令包括文字信息保护指令和图片信息保护指令。


5.如权利要求4所述的能够保护信息的截图方法,其特征在于,在所述步骤5中,当用户下达的信息保护指令为文字和/或图片信息保护指令时,还包括以下步骤:
步骤501:智能终端识别文字和/或图片信息保护指令中的目标文字和/或图片;
步骤502:智能终端从所述界面信息文件中提取文字和/或图片信息,并检测所述文字和/或图片信息中是否包含所述目标文字和/或图片;
步骤503:当所述文字和/或图片信息包含所述目标文字和/或图片时,智能终端确定并提取出包含所述目标文字和/或图片的文字和/或图片窗口和混合窗口;步骤504:设定宽度n,n为正整数,将包含所述目标文字和/或图片的文字和/或图片窗口和混合窗口分别进行等面积划分,得到多个一级子区域;
步骤505:从所述多个一级子区域中提取包含所述目标文字和/或图片的一级子区域集合;
步骤506:检测所述子区域集合中是否存在包含除所述目标文字和/或图片以外的其他特征信息的区域;
步骤507:当所述子区域集合中存在包含除所述目标文字和/或图片以外的其他特征信息的区域时,设定宽度m,m≤n/2,将包含除所述目标文字和/或图片以外的其他特征信息的区域进行等面积划分得到多个二级子区域;
步骤508:从所述多个二级子区域中提取包含所述目标文字和/或图片的二级子区域集合;
步骤509:重复步骤506-508,直至检测到所述子区域集合中不存在包含除所述目标文字和/或图片以外的其他特征信息的区域;
步骤510:对包含所述目标文字和/或图片且不包含除所述目标文字和/或图片以外的其他特征信息的区域集合执行隐藏操作,然后执行步骤6。


6.如权利要求5所述的能够保护信息的截图方法,其...

【专利技术属性】
技术研发人员:聂卓为刘远贵王倩吴柏村
申请(专利权)人:深圳市亿道信息股份有限公司
类型:发明
国别省市:广东;44

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1